I didnt get this book for entertainment. Honestly I purchased it after watching Googins on Joe Rogan's pod cast. Some background, I've read or listened to dozens of books on self-help and psycholgy, have a BA in Human services, am a war vet, and am a sole parent of two kids for 11 years now.
Long story short, by age 35, I'm 40 now, I earned my bachelors, was making 75k a year, had the respect of my peers, a nice house in a good neighborhood, a corvette, and plenty of cash.

Then the shit hit the fan in the form of anxiety and depression, it runs in my family. I lost all professional confidence, became very anxiouse at small things, began to see myself as a victim of a shitty childhood (homelessness, drug addict parents, poverty, neglect, physical and emotional abuse). I threw away all my hard work, the house, the car, all of it!

I wallowed in that until suicide was seeming like the most effective solution. Very reluctantly, I began seeing a therapist twice a month which helped but wasn't the whole solution. I decided to buy the book based on what Goggins said on the JR podcast about his poor childhood.

While listening to David's story I knew that this dude had faced what I had faced and worse; a childhood foundation that would preemptively destroy any chance at building a normal adult life. This was big for me because none of the books I read had an author I could relate to like this.

Goggin's wisdom revealed to me that it is within each of us to define who we are bar none! The second and probably the single most imortant lesson is how we choose to define and associate with pain, any pain but in this case pain from traumatic childhood experiences. This wisdom was more felt than intellectually realized.

I was always a slave or prey to my pain. I am now beginning to understand that life is all about pain and that pain and suffering is a gift if you choose it. After meticulously cultivating a victims mentality and being in deep soul sucking depression for years and years, I am now choosing to embrace every shitty and disgusting detail of my pain not as prey or a slave but as a man who is no longer afraid of where I came from.
